BAPO Conference 2014
0The dates and location for the BAPO 2014 Conference have been announced. The conference will be held at The Point, Lancashire Country Cricket Ground in Manchester over the weekend of 14th – 16th March 2014. Once again the BAPO Conference committee are working on an exciting range of speakers and events. Once again as in 2013 the Technical Programme will be held on the Friday of conference, 2014 will see a larger Technical programme than in 2014 so exciting times ahead.

BAPO Conference 2013
Lee Willan, Max Sheridan and Francis Barrett at Algeos O&P stand
Well I think we have all recovered from the BAPO Conference in Telford and I think the biggest surprise from the weekend was the arrival of some frozen precipitation. We all awoke on the Friday miring to find that the town of Telford was covered in about 8 inches of snow but this did not dampen the spirits of the attendees to the Technical programme.
This year the Technician element of conference was moved to the Friday and this was a great success with the largest audience ever at the Technical Programme. The standard of speakers was also great and this led to a very interesting and informative programme. We must thank OETT for sponsoring lunch for the attendees and speakers and given the prices of the concessions stands in the conference centre this was very welcome for the attendees.
Before lunch we had a very interesting forum about the differences between in house units and contractors and the benefits and disadvantages of central fab units. It was also interesting to hear from a former technician who is now undertaking the clinician course at Salford. The afternoon session was almost as busy as the morning session and after the speakers were finished we were enjoyed a small liquid refreshment courtesy of our friends at Algeos. The main exhibition opened up and it was good to see great range of products and materials on show from the companies selling in the UK.
On Saturday we woke up to yet more snow and some great clinical speakers and papers plus time to have another look at the exhibition stands. A special mention has to go to Craig Payne, one of the Key Note speakers who traveled all the way from La Trobe University Melbourne to Telford to find the place covered in snow he had even taken some pictures to send home to his kids who had never seen real snow. Hopefully Craig made it home to the sunshine down under.
Big big thanks to all the BAPO staff and committee members that worked to put together another great conference but I bet they did not bargain on the snow arrival when booking the venue.

BAPO Conference 2013
In four weeks time the BAPO Conference for 2013 will be opening at the Telford International Conference Centre. This is the largest UK conference and exibition for Orthotic and Prosthetic professionals.
The Friday of the conference will see the largest Technical Programme ever at a BAPO Conference. The following speakers will be taking part in the programme.
Blake Jackson, North Sea Plastics – Manufacturing Techniques in P&O
Marsh Gibson, DeNovo – Reciprocating Gait Orthoses(RGOs) A Technical understanding.
Rob Bradbury, Talar Made – Foot Orthotics design, features and materials.
Dr Steve Hutchins, Salford University – www.Trainorthot.eu
Technician open forum
Andy Dewsbury, Beagle – Making innovative orthoses from stock items.
Mark Corrigan, Delcam – Scan/CAD/CAM Technologies in custom orthotic insoles.
Lee Willan, Algeos – Advatages of using Aortha Drape Stiff for walking trials.
